Meet An “Amazing” Who defies Aging With Humor

Marty Ross, at 80, won a standing ovation from judges and audience alike for his comedy turn on “America’s Got Talent.” Although Marty didn’t make it to the finals, he was thrilled to audition for AGT.
Marty, who has been performing all over the western US, including Las Vegas, only took up comedy professionally in his 60s after a long-time career in the clothing industry. Marty is proud to announce the release this year of his very first comedy CD, “Wrinkled Rebel: Going Down Fighting, But First, A Nap.” The title alone gives you a glimpse at his humoristic style, which apparently plays well in retirement communities and to young people as well.
